Guilt tugs at him when the boy admits to being tired, but he isn't surprised. His last encounter with Midar had instilled a sense of urgency in him, a need to put as much distance between his ward and his mate as possible. Phillip isn't safe with him, truth be told, but he doesn't know what else to do with him. So he makes sure they stay on the move, never in one place for too long. It is difficult, though, with such a fragile child, and he finds himself appreciating his honesty.
He blinks at Phillip's last questioning word, so surprised by it that it takes him a moment to register the meaning. He's been far too wrapped up in his own concerns to notice the boy's. His guilt deepens — but he's a little touched as well. I'm tired, too, He admits quietly, choosing to share the most benign of the feelings plaguing him. He could lie, of course, but that wouldn't quite feel right. We can stop for today, and I'll find us somewhere to sleep later. Maybe I can... tell you a story, or something. Kids like stories, right? He's actually not certain he knows any stories fit for children, but if nothing else, he can make something up.
